☐
- 什么是GIT
是一个开源的分布式版本控制系统,可以有效、高速的管理项目的整个生命周期 - git和svn有什么区别
git和svn最大的区别在于分支的创建
svn在创建分支是 是傻傻的复制一份代码,效率低 占用空间大
git在创建分支时 只需要移动指针,一份代码可以创建无数分支,基本不消耗空间
git代码提交流程
- git的具体用法
- 、全局配置用户名 告诉git服务器你是谁
git config --global user.name “nameVal”
全局配置邮箱 告诉git服务器 怎么样能联系到你
git config --global user.email "eamil@qq.com" 2.在本地创建本地git仓库
git init 把当前文件夹初始化成git本地仓库
Initialized empty Git repository in E:/git/test/.git/
在E:/git/test/初始化了一个空的git仓库
git add 文件路径 把文件添加到暂存区。
git status 查看当前git库状态
git commit 把暂存区的文件提交到本地仓库
git checkout -b 创建一个新的分支 并且切换到该分支
git checkout 分支名 切换到对应的分支
git merge 合并分支命令
git pull origin 远程分支名称 合并远程分支代码到当前分支
git安装和配置环境变量
1.从git官网下载一个git安装包,官网下载地址 http://www.git-scm.com/download/
2.双击安装程序,进入欢迎界面点击【Next >】
3.阅读协议,点击【Next >】
4.选择安装位置,点击【Next >】
5.选择安装组件:这里可以使用默认选项,点击【Next >】
图标组件(Additional icons):选择是否创建快速启动图标和桌面快捷方式
桌面浏览(Windows Explorer integration)
使用Git Bash方式,shell方式
受用桌面程序方式
关联配置文件:是否关联git配置文件,该配置文件主要显示文本编辑器样式
关联shell脚本文件:是否关联Bash命令执行脚本文件
使用TrueType编码:在命令行中是否使用TrueType编码,该编码是微软和苹果公司制定的通用编码
6.开始菜单快捷方式目录,点击【Next >】
7.设置环境,选择使用什么样儿的命令行工具,一般情况我们使用默认配置,使用Git Bash,点击【Next >】
Git自带:使用Git自带的Git Bash命令行工具
系统自带CMD:使用windows系统的命令行工具
二者都有:上面二者同时配置,但是注意,这样会将windows中的find.exe和sort.exe工具覆盖,如果不懂这些尽量不要选择
8.选择换行格式,点击【Next >】
检查出windows格式转换为unix格式:将windows格式的换行转为unix格式的换行在进行提交
检查出原来格式转换为unix格式:不管什么格式的,一律转换为unix格式的换行在进行提交
不进行格式转换:不进行转换,检查出什么格式提交什么格式
9.配置Git bash终端仿真器,点击【Next >】
使用MinTTY终端
使用windows默认的命令行
10.性能配置,是否启用文件系统缓存,点击【Next >】
11.开始安装
12.安装完成,点击【Finish】
环境变量配置
安装成功后需要配置Git环境变量
在Path变量中增加:C:\Program Files\Git\cmd
验证是否配置成功,打开windows命令行,输入git命令,出现下列信息表示配置成功。